Hello all,

I have had PMR for just over 2 years. A week ago I saw the Rheumatologist when he confirmed I have GCA.

He has asked me to consider going on Tocilizumab. I have concerns about the side effects of being on 2 drugs at once. Prednisolone and Tocilizumab. Can anyone advise from their experience please?

Thank you.

I have been on both for the last 3+ years with absolutely no problems at all. The whole point of TCZ is to be able to reduce the high doses required in GCA to avoid vision loss more quickly so in GCA both drugs are ALWAYS used together at the start.

I was prescribed TCZ when my GCA flared after a too abrupt prednisone reduction. Took it for seven months, gained 13 kg and it had almost no effect on my prednisone intake. Guess I was just unlucky, because my specialist said about 50% of her GCA patients greatly benefited from it. Apart from the increased appetite I had no side effects. Stopped TCZ and lost the extra kilo’s. Wishing you a better result.

I was on TCZ and pred for 2 years during the height of the Covid pandemic and I felt very well on it. TCZ enabled me to get down to zero pred, by slowly tapering. However, since my NHS 'ration' of TCZ finished, I have had to go back on pred. Currently on 3mg.

Try it! It's not like pred, in that if it doesn't suit you, you can give it up without tapering.

I've been on it for 3 1/2 years and have had no obvious side effects and have gone from being stuck on 15mg pred down to about 3mg. What's not to like about that? (Actually, the injecting, so you just promise yourself a small treat afterwards. Mine is an extra bit of dark chocolate)
